TUV RHEINLAND (INDIA) PVT. LTD.TÜV Rheinland (India) Pvt Ltd. (TÜV) is a member of TÜV Rheinland Group. We are a leading provider of technical services worldwide. Founded in 1872 and headquartered in Cologne, the Group employs more than 11,000 people in over 300 locations in 60 countries. The Group’s mission and guiding principle is to achieve sustained development of safety and quality in order to meet the challenges arising from the interaction between man, technology and the environment.The employees of the TÜV Rheinland Group are driven by the conviction that social and industrial development can only be achieved through technological progress and the safe deployment of technical innovations, products and facilities.Advising, developing, promoting, examining and certifying: The worldwide expert network of the TUV Rheinland Group accompanies leading enterprises and institutions in their continuous improvement of products, systems and processes.We are active in 10 locations in India (Bangalore, Chennai, Coimbatore, Pune, Delhi, Hyderabad, Mohali, Baroda, Kolhapur and Guntur) since 1996.A small selection of our areas of expertise in the quality assurance, safety and security field:Industrial Services - Pressure Equipment and Materials Technology; Elevators, Conveyor and Machinery Technology; Electrical Engineering and Building Technology; Industrial Engineering Safety, Civil Engineering, Energy and Environmental Technologies, CDMMobility and Transport - Homologation; Car and services and appraisals; Aviation services; Transport Telematics, Consulting and LogisticsProduct Safety Testing & Certification - Electrical/Electronic Services; Mechanical & Machinery Services; Medical Devices; EMC and Telecommunication Services; Ergonomics and Usability Services; Product and Environmental Services; Market Access Services; Lifecycle Management and Third party inspection; Certification for all kind of productsLife Care - Occupational Health & Safety; Health, Healthcare and Wellness Management; Medical Center Services; Food servicesEducation and Consulting - Academy, Business Consulting, e.g. CMMI, PCCM, PMSystems - Management System Certification (e.g. ISO9000, ISO14000, TS, OHSAS, SA8000, HACCP) IT Security (e.g. ISO27000, ISO20000, Common Criteria, Prototype protection), TUV Rheinland Star Rating schemeTo know more about TUV, please visit our website:TUV Web Page:http://www.tuv.com/in/en/index.html Orhttp://www.tuv.com/de/en/industry_solutions.htmlTUV Careers:View Jobshttp://www.tuv.com/in/en/jobs_and_career.html Powered by Monster

How does TÜV Rheinland contribute to sustainability and green initiatives?
TÜV Rheinland is deeply committed to sustainable practices and green initiatives, working towards a cleaner, more sustainable future. We engage in projects like certifying green hydrogen production, as highlighted by our partnership with GP Joule. Our services also focus on optimizing energy efficiency and promoting environmental protection across various industries.
